Bonus Math
Welcome bonuses often come with wagering requirements. Let’s break down a typical example. Suppose you deposit $100 and receive a 100% match bonus up to $200, meaning you get an extra $100. The wagering requirement is 30x the bonus amount. So you must wager 30 × $100 = $3,000 before you can withdraw any winnings. If the game contribution is 100% for slots and 10% for table games, playing slots clears the requirement faster. Using a 96% RTP slot, expected loss over $3,000 wagered is $3,000 × (1 – 0.96) = $120. Since you started with $200 ($100 deposit + $100 bonus), your expected balance after wagering is $200 – $120 = $80. That means a negative expected value of -$20 on your deposit. Always calculate the house edge before committing.
Is It Safe?
Online casinos use SSL encryption (128-bit or 256-bit) to protect your data. Look for a valid license from a reputable authority such as the Malta Gaming Authority or UK Gambling Commission. The casino should have a clear privacy policy and be audited by independent testing labs like eCOGRA. Responsible gambling tools such as deposit limits and self-exclusion are signs of a trustworthy operator.
